BEHAVIOR IN THE WORK PLACE GENERAL GUIDELINES 1 - MUTUAL RESPECT All the winning organizations have an aspect in common: they have people who share a passion for their own job and work together towards a common objective. To create and to support a spirit of collaboration, every person who collaborates with Pegaso International should carry out his job to enhance the value of respect. - Offering support for the job activity; - Preserving an environment of positive work in which all have the possibility to learn and to grow professionally; - Never being involved in unlawful or violent behavior nor tolerating these acts; - Furnishing equal opportunities of employment to all the colleagues; - Developing impartial and constructive assessments of employment; - Fairly compensating the colleagues for the developed job; - Honoring the importance of people’s life outside the working environment. ______________________________________________________________________________ Pag. 2 of 8 Pegaso International LTD - Ethical Code Pegaso International believes in the absolute heterogeneous nature of the personnel and obviously - of its own users. For this reason, prejudicial or discriminatory attitudes are not tolerated towards: nationality, age, sex, sexual orientation, disabilities, political and religious beliefs. 2 - TRAINING AND ADVANCEMENT OF CAREER Pegaso International invests in resources which are necessary to allow everyone to properly express their potential skills, besides employing, motivating and keeping the best professional figures of the sector. The responsibility to ensure the appropriate level of educational training to everyone, is submitted to the managers and individual. Every manager must evaluate, and do everything possible to comply, with the demands for the training of the colleagues with the purpose to guarantee appropriate advancement of career. Similarly, each colleague must communicate to his own superior if he needs further training for his task. The managers must deal with all reasonable requests related to training, looking for the necessary resources for the educational training offer. 3 - HEALTH, SAFETY AND ENVIRONMENT Nothing shows the respect for others, more than the commitment shown by every collaborator of Pegaso International in order to guarantee that the work places and the procedures comply with health, safety and environment. It is important, therefore, to be always aware of the safety and health hazards and to assume in every moment a professional attitude and fully be in compliance with the standards health, regarding safety and the working environment. 4 - USE OF THE BUSINESS RESOURCES The necessary tools are submitted to every collaborator of Pegaso International in order to work as best as possible (telephones, photocopiers, printers, materials, computers, Internet access, boxes e-mail and computer software). These tools are property of Pegaso International and they must exclusively be used for working purposes. Nevertheless, the occasional and limited use of its resources is acceptable not for personal working purposes, provided that they are conform with the policies of the corporate body and the principles of the current Code and of good common sense. This means that all must set the affairs of Pegaso International before any other professional or personal interest and never assume behaviors that could jeopardize the ethical and legal obligations, or the appropriate attitude required to carry out his own activities. Specifically, all the personnel such as executives, teachers or employees are forbidden to: - To take personal advantage of the opportunities that are included during the professional activity without previously getting the specific written approval of the Trustees; - To accept any participation to the Board of Administration of other corporate bodies or firms, as well as tasks in any other organization not connected with Pegaso International without previous approval written of the Trustees; - To participate in compromises on behalf of Pegaso International with other organizations in which they have a personal material interest, or with a family member (spouse, father, mother, sister, brother, child or daughter), without first having the specific written approval of the Trustees; - To participate in activities on behalf of Pegaso International that can negatively influence an independent and objective attitude, to be in contrast with the affairs of Pegaso or to jeopardize its own relationship of loyalty. To employ, to punish, to dismiss or to undertake any other claim related to the state of employment of a colleague with which there is a direct relationship (to es. spouse, father, mother, sister, brother, child or daughter); All those people to which this Code is directed have to previously communicate to their own superior or to the Trustees, all the participations or the activities that can determine a conflict of interest, for instance the affiliation to other corporate bodies, the tasks in other organizations or personal financial affairs. By way of example and not limited to such information includes: - Lists and information on the use; Personal documents of colleagues; Contracts, agreements and conventions; Business Plans; Marketing strategies, services or costs; Financial results before the publication; Information related to fusions, acquisitions, dismissal or planned negotiations. The destruction or the inappropriate spreading of confidential information can damage in meaningful way the affairs and the profits of Pegaso International. For this reason all those people who work for the institution must protect the property by undertaking all the necessary actions in order to safeguard its privacy. Similarly, it is important to respect the rights and the dignity of all the colleagues. Although it is fundamental to gather and store specific information, it is possible to acquire and to store only the necessary information according to law or related to carrying out the working activities. Pegaso International has established criterions and procedures, necessary to guarantee the conformity to all the current laws that discipline the spreading of confidential information. Only the personnel expressly authorized by the Trustees and exclusively for reasons can access and use such information. 7 - DOCUMENTATION Documentation represents an essential part of the activity of Pegaso International. For documentation, we mean e-mails, voice mails, computer files, financial records, written match, contracts and legal drafts. The whole documentation must be preserved in compliance with the provisions of the law related to the management of confidential deeds and to the various implemented procedures that establish standards by which documentation is managed during its lifetime - creation, use, filing and disposal. In case of the existence of a visible or suspicious violation of this Code or of any other institutional policy, it is necessary to undertake one of the specific claims here described: a) To do one’s best in order to avoid the problem. If possible, to discuss the matter with the colleague in order to dissuade him to undertake claims that could violate the law or the rules of Pegaso International. b) To contact his superior. To examine immediately the matter with the superior. Almost all problems can and must be managed by him. If for any reason, it is necessary, communicate the situation to another responsible person. c) To address the specific office. To examine the matter with the responsible person of the specific office concerning that Area. In each office there are experts from different areas who can assist in problem solving. d) To address personnel office. An essential aspect of the mission of such office is to assist the colleagues in the matters related to the conditions of the job. Its task is to guarantee assistance in the cases in which unfair conditions subsist. e) To address legal office. In the legal office there are experienced professionals in the legal field. All undesirable comments of sexual nature, unwanted physical contact and explicit or implied questions to offer or to receive sexual favors are all sexual harassment.
